Question

the radius of a semicircle is 2 centimeters. what is the semicircles area? round your answer to the nearest hundredth. square centimeters

Explanation:

Step1: Recall the formula for the area of a full circle

The area of a full circle is given by the formula \( A = \pi r^2 \), where \( r \) is the radius of the circle.

Step2: Determine the formula for the area of a semicircle

Since a semicircle is half of a full circle, the area of a semicircle (\( A_{semicircle} \)) is half the area of the full circle. So, \( A_{semicircle} = \frac{1}{2} \pi r^2 \).

Step3: Substitute the given radius into the formula

We are given that the radius \( r = 2 \) cm. Substituting \( r = 2 \) into the formula for the area of a semicircle, we get:
\( A_{semicircle} = \frac{1}{2} \pi (2)^2 \)

Step4: Simplify the expression

First, calculate \( (2)^2 = 4 \). Then, multiply by \( \frac{1}{2} \) and \( \pi \):
\( A_{semicircle} = \frac{1}{2} \pi \times 4 = 2\pi \)

Step5: Calculate the numerical value and round to the nearest hundredth

Using \( \pi \approx 3.14159 \), we have \( 2\pi \approx 2 \times 3.14159 = 6.28318 \). Rounding this to the nearest hundredth gives \( 6.28 \).

Answer:

The area of the semicircle is approximately \( 6.28 \) square centimeters.
